Japan’s stunning winter landscapes and abundant snowfall make it a premier destination for snow sports enthusiasts. Whether you’re a host of a snow-related experience, a ski resort owner, or someone offering guided tours, ensuring the safety and enjoyment of your guests is paramount. In this blog, we’ll explore essential tips for snow safety in Japan

Snow Safety in Japan: Enhancing Winter Adventures for Your Guests
Snow Safety in Japan: Enhancing Winter Adventures for Your Guests